Created by writers paul caimi and michael hickey, the character serves as the protagonist and antivillain of the first film, silent night, deadly night 1984, and is featured in flashbacks in the sequel, silent night, deadly night part 2 1987.

Apr 12, 2002 an introduction provides a brief history of the grand guignol, the precinema forerunner of the slasher film, films such as psycho and the texas chainsaw massacre, and cinematic trends that gave rise to the slasher film.
